Understanding the Intersection of Membership Models and SEO

Membership websites are designed to provide exclusive content to subscribers, creating a community around valuable resources. However, to attract new members, it's crucial to optimize publicly available content for search engines. This can drive relevant traffic to your site, converting visitors into leads and customers.

To protect premium content, platforms like Ghost offer robust content protection capabilities, ensuring that member-only materials are safeguarded at the server level. This means that sensitive information is not accessible to search engines or unauthorized users. Nevertheless, it's essential to use schema.org JSON-LD markup to avoid penalties for cloaking, which is when content is presented differently to search engines compared to users.

A segmented content strategy is key to success. This approach involves creating tailored content for different stages of the customer journey, allowing you to cater to varying audience needs. While member-only content is reserved for paying customers, publishing high-quality, public content serves to attract broader attention within your niche.

Freemium and Public Content: A Dual Approach

Freemium content, which requires visitors to provide their email addresses for access, is an effective strategy to grow your email list and nurture leads. Using tools like Ghost, you can easily convert posts into freemium content or offer public previews to entice potential members. This balance between free and exclusive content is critical; the free content should be genuinely valuable and of high quality to encourage visitors to transition into paying members.

The Airbnb Advantage: Risks and Rewards

Similarly, the Airbnb model presents a unique opportunity for earning income through short-term rentals. However, it's essential to navigate the complexities associated with hosting. Costs such as cleaning, higher utility bills, and Airbnb's fees (3% for hosts and up to 12% for guests) should be factored into your pricing strategy.

To maximize profitability, you must consider the desirability of your property's location, its amenities, and its condition. Offering additional features—such as wireless internet, a fully stocked kitchen, and outdoor patios—can make your listing more attractive to potential guests. Cross-promoting your Airbnb listing through social media or your website can further enhance visibility.

Moreover, as an Airbnb host, you can deduct business expenses—like cleaning fees and insurance—from your taxable income. However, it's crucial to understand that Airbnb's host guarantee only provides protection against property damage, not theft or personal liability. Therefore, maintaining proper homeowner's insurance is essential.

Actionable Advice for Success

  1. Develop a Content Calendar: Create a content calendar that outlines both public and member-only content. This will help you maintain a consistent publishing schedule while ensuring you meet the needs of different audience segments. Use SEO tools to research keywords that can drive traffic to your public content.

  2. Engage with Your Audience: Whether through blog comments, social media interactions, or email newsletters, actively engage your audience. Solicit feedback and encourage discussions to build a sense of community around your brand, both for your membership site and Airbnb listing.

  3. Monitor and Adjust Your Strategy: Utilize tools like Google Search Console to analyze which content performs best in search results and what effectively converts visitors into paying customers. Adjust your strategies based on data-driven insights to continually optimize your approach.
